An innovative upskilling platform in the UK seeks a Product Manager to spearhead the strategy for foundational technical products. This role involves collaborating with engineering teams to develop product visions that enhance developer productivity and satisfaction.
The ideal candidate has significant experience in product management, particularly on technical products, and is passionate about delivering outcomes through effective metrics and relationship building.
Join us to contribute to a mission where tech skills empower potential across the workforce.

How to prepare for a job interview at Multiverse
✨Know Your Product Inside Out
Before the interview, dive deep into the technical products that the company offers. Understand their features, benefits, and how they enhance developer productivity. This knowledge will not only impress your interviewers but also help you articulate how your experience aligns with their product vision.
✨Showcase Your Metrics Mindset
Be prepared to discuss how you've used metrics to drive product decisions in your previous roles. Bring specific examples of how you've measured success and improved outcomes. This will demonstrate your analytical skills and your commitment to delivering results.
✨Build Rapport with Engineering Teams
Since this role involves collaboration with engineering teams, think of ways to highlight your relationship-building skills. Share stories of how you've successfully worked with engineers in the past, focusing on communication and teamwork. This will show that you can bridge the gap between technical and non-technical stakeholders.
